Bread Pakora chat is a famous North Indian street food. It is very delicious and mouthwatering.
Ingredients and spices that need to be Get to make Bread pakora Chaat:
- 8-10 pieces bread
- For batter
- 150 gm besan(gram flour)
- 2 tsp rice flour
- as per taste Salt
- 1/2 tsp Red chilli powder
- 1/4 tsp Ajwain
- 1 pinch baking soda
- For stuffing
- 4-5 boiled mashed potatoes
- 1-2 finely chopped green chilli
- 2-3 tsp finely chopped coriander leaves
- 1/2 tsp ginger garlic paste
- 1 onion finely chopped
- to taste Salt
- 1/2 tsp amchur powder
- 1/2 tsp coriander powder
- 1/2 tsp chat masala
- 1/4 tsp turmeric powder
- 1/4 tsp red chilli powder
- oil to fry
- 1/2 bowl fresh curd (whisked)
- 3-4 tsp Sweet tamarind chutney
- 3-4 tsp green chutney
- 1-2 tsp Chat masala
Steps to make to make Bread pakora Chaat
- Take a bowl add all the ingredients of batter. Mix it well. Add water in it and make a lump free little thick but pouring batter.
- In a mixing bowl add all the ingredients of stuffing. Mix it well.
- Take one piece bread. Spread stuffing over it. Cover it with another bread piece. Press it.
- Heat oil in a wok. Dip stuffed bread in batter and deep fry on medium heat till it becomes crispy and golden brown from both sides. Fry all the bread pakora.
- Take a serving plate. Place bread pakora. Cut it into pieces. Add curd, both the chatnis on top. Sprinkle chat masala.


- Serve it immediately.If you like add some onion slices in it.Enjoy.
